Imagination: A sine qua non of science

Stuart, M. T. (2017). Imagination: A sine qua non of science. Croatian Journal of Philosophy, 17(49), 9-32.
Copy

What role does the imagination play in scientifi c progress? After examining several studies in cognitive science, I argue that one thing the imagination does is help to increase scientifi c understanding, which is itself indispensable for scientifi c progress. Then, I sketch a transcendental justification of the role of imagination in this process.
